Housing Connect - Housing Support Services - Smithton
Housing Support services provide support to Tasmanians who need more intensive help to access or maintain housing. Sometimes, this might involve connecting people with other specialist services. Housing Support is available for as long as needed, regardless of whether the person moves house.
Housing Support services are only accessed via referral from a Housing Connect Front Door service.
Housing Support services are provided by six organisations:
- Anglicare (Statewide)
- CatholicCare (Statewide)
- Colony 47 (South)
- Hobart City Mission (South)
- Salvation Army (South)
- Wyndarra Centre (Circular Head).
